Shahrukh Jatoi to challenge SHC’s verdict in Supreme Court

The Sindh High Court had commuted the death sentence of convict Shahrukh Jatoi in Shahzeb Khan murder case to life sentence.

Islamabad (Pakistan Point News – 13th May, 2019) The lawyer of Shahrukh Jatoi, convicted in Shahzeb Murder case, has decided to go against the Sindh High Court (SHC) commuting his death sentence to life imprisonment.

Shahrukh Jatoi’s lawyer has announced to go the Supreme Court against the SHC decision.

The lawyer said that the prosecution is not satisfied with the judgment of SHC and will therefore challenge it in the Supreme Court.

The Sindh High Court (SHC) has commuted the death sentence of convict Shahrukh Jatoi in Shahzeb Khan murder case to life sentence.

The court on Monday announced the reserved judgment on appeals of Shahrukh Jatoi and other convicts in the Shahzeb murder case.

The SHC suspended Shahrukh Jatoi’s death sentence and reduced it to life sentence.

The court has ordered to upheld the life sentence of convicts Murtaza Lashari and Sajjad Talpur.

The Anti Terrorism Court had sentenced Shahrukh Jatoi and Nawab Siraj Ali Talpur to death on June 7, 2013, while Siraj’s brother Nawab Sajjad Ali Talpur and Siraj’s employee Ghulam Murtaza Lashari were sentenced to life term.

The court had found them guilty of murdering private university student Shahzeb Khan on December 24, 2012.

The convicts had appealed for the suspension of their sentence.

The SHC bench headed by Justice Mohammad Ali Mazhar had heard the appeals of the convicts.

Earlier, the Supreme Court had set aside a previous judgment by SHC suspending their conviction awarded by ATC and had remanded back the case to a sessions court for de novo trial.
